DaimlerChrysler AG has said its buses and coaches business unit hopes to post a 10% increase in revenues and unit sales this year from last year, with operating results improving as well.
Unit head at the company, Wolfgang Diez, said that this increase was expected, despite stagnating markets.
Last year, the buses and coaches business posted sales of 25,100 units and revenues of €3bn.
Diez described utilisation of production capacity at plants in Germany as "more than satisfactory" for this year.
